DFRWS EU is seeking  posters showcasing interesting preliminary research results for presentation during the conference at Linköping (Sweden), 24-27 March 2026.

Posters are not included in the conference proceedings and will not be subject to a formal peer-review process. However, they will go through an audit/approval process. They should be submitted in pdf format via EasyChair 

The poster layout is up to the authors to decide. They must not be a sales pitch or advertisement, and must comply with the following requirements:

  • Size A1 portrait (594 x 841 mm)
  • Readable both printed and on-screen (i.e., high-resolution, minimum 300dpi)
  • Be of interest to the digital forensic community
  • Once approved, minor changes to the poster contents are accepted without a new audit, such as improving the quality of illustrations, correcting spelling or other errors, etc. 
  • One of the authors must register and attend the conference to stand by their poster and present it at the relevant poster session.
